Megan Coporate Park(KL Business Park) in Kuala Lumpur, Kuala Lumpur recorded 4 subsale transactions in 2022, with a median price of RM405K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M327.

This area consists exclusively of commercial properties, with no residential list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M405K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M375K to RM560K, and a typical market range of RM385K to RM425K.

Most transactions involved office lot, though some variety exists in the market.

Price per square foot shows a median of RM327, though individual units vary from RM166 to RM489 in the core range.
